Types of Embassy Jobs

Embassies in Kenya offer a diverse range of job opportunities, catering to various skills and experience levels. The specific types of jobs available can vary depending on the embassy and its current needs. Here are some common categories of embassy jobs in Kenya⁚

  • Diplomatic and Consular Roles⁚ These positions involve representing the interests of the sending country, fostering diplomatic relations, and providing consular services to citizens. Examples include⁚
    • Ambassador/Consul General
    • Political Officer
    • Consular Officer
    • Visa Officer
  • Administrative and Support Staff⁚ These roles are essential for the smooth operation of the embassy. They provide administrative support, manage logistics, and ensure the embassy functions efficiently. Examples include⁚
    • Administrative Assistant
    • Finance Officer
    • Security Officer
    • IT Specialist
    • Driver
  • Technical and Specialized Positions⁚ Some embassies require individuals with specialized skills and knowledge in areas such as⁚
    • Public Health
    • Education
    • Development Programs
    • Agriculture
    • Trade and Investment

The specific job titles and responsibilities will vary depending on the embassy's needs and the level of experience required. It is important to review the job descriptions carefully to determine if your skills and qualifications align with the requirements.

How to Apply for Embassy Jobs in Kenya

The application process for embassy jobs in Kenya can vary depending on the specific embassy and the position you are applying for. However, there are some general steps that are typically involved⁚

  1. Research and Identify Open Positions⁚ The first step is to identify which embassies are hiring and what positions are available. You can do this by⁚
    • Visiting the embassy's website⁚ Most embassies have a dedicated careers section where they post job openings.
    • Checking job boards⁚ Websites like MyJobMag and other job boards often list embassy jobs in Kenya.
    • Networking⁚ Connect with people in your network who may have experience working for embassies or have insights into open positions.
  2. Review Job Descriptions and Requirements⁚ Once you have identified a position that interests you, carefully review the job description and ensure that your skills and qualifications align with the requirements.
  3. Prepare Your Application Materials⁚ This includes⁚
    • A tailored resume highlighting your relevant experience and skills.
    • A cover letter explaining why you are interested in the position and how your qualifications make you a suitable candidate.
    • Any supporting documents, such as academic transcripts, certificates, or letters of recommendation.
  4. Submit Your Application⁚ Most embassies accept applications online through their website. Follow the instructions provided carefully and ensure that you submit all required documents.
  5. Follow Up⁚ After submitting your application, it is good practice to follow up with the embassy to confirm receipt of your application and inquire about the status of the recruitment process.

It is important to note that embassy recruitment processes can be rigorous, and the selection process may involve multiple stages, including interviews, assessments, and background checks. Be prepared to demonstrate your skills and qualifications thoroughly and showcase your enthusiasm for working in a diplomatic environment.

Tips for Applying for Embassy Jobs

Applying for embassy jobs in Kenya can be a competitive process. Here are some tips to increase your chances of success⁚

  • Tailor Your Application⁚ Each embassy and position will have unique requirements. Take the time to carefully read the job description and tailor your resume and cover letter to highlight the skills and experience most relevant to the specific role.
  • Demonstrate Your Diplomatic Skills⁚ Embassy jobs often require strong communication, interpersonal, and cultural sensitivity skills. In your application materials, showcase your ability to work effectively with people from diverse backgrounds and navigate complex international situations.
  • Highlight Your Language Skills⁚ Many embassies in Kenya require fluency in English and other languages, such as French, Spanish, or Swahili. If you have proficiency in these languages, be sure to highlight this on your resume and cover letter.
  • Research the Embassy⁚ Before applying, take the time to research the embassy's mission, priorities, and current initiatives. This will help you understand the embassy's work and demonstrate your genuine interest in the position.
  • Network⁚ Connect with people who have worked for embassies or have experience in the diplomatic field. They can provide valuable insights into the recruitment process and potential job openings.
  • Be Patient⁚ The recruitment process for embassy jobs can take time. Be persistent and follow up with the embassy regularly to inquire about the status of your application.
  • Be Prepared for Interviews⁚ If you are selected for an interview, be prepared to discuss your qualifications in detail, answer questions about your experience working in a diplomatic environment, and demonstrate your passion for international relations.

Remember, applying for embassy jobs requires dedication, attention to detail, and a genuine interest in international affairs. By following these tips, you can increase your chances of landing a fulfilling and rewarding career in the diplomatic field.

Visa Requirements for Embassy Jobs

The visa requirements for embassy jobs in Kenya can vary significantly depending on your nationality and the specific embassy you are applying to. Here is a breakdown of general visa considerations⁚

  • Kenyan Nationals⁚ If you are a Kenyan citizen, you typically do not require a visa to work for an embassy in Kenya. However, you may need to obtain specific work permits or authorization from the Kenyan government.
  • Foreign Nationals⁚ If you are a foreign national, you will likely need a work visa to work for an embassy in Kenya. The specific visa requirements will depend on your nationality and the embassy's procedures. Here are some general steps involved⁚
    • Contact the Embassy⁚ Reach out to the embassy you are applying to for information on their specific visa requirements and application procedures. They can provide you with the necessary forms and guidance.
    • Obtain a Job Offer⁚ You will usually need a formal job offer from the embassy before you can apply for a work visa.
    • Gather Required Documents⁚ This may include your passport, visa application form, job offer letter, proof of education and qualifications, and other supporting documents.
    • Submit Your Application⁚ Submit your visa application to the Kenyan immigration authorities or the relevant embassy in your home country.
    • Pay Visa Fees⁚ There are usually visa fees associated with the application process.
    • Attend an Interview⁚ You may be required to attend an interview at the embassy or immigration office.

It is crucial to start the visa application process well in advance of your intended start date, as it can take several weeks or months to process. Be sure to check the specific requirements for your nationality and the embassy you are applying to for accurate and up-to-date information.
